Today DICE enabled five more assignments for their multiplayer shooter Battlefield 3. There's a catch, though: you'll need to be a Premium member in order to get access to them.
Assignments, first introduced in the Back to Karkand expansion, are long-term goals for players to pursue. For example, you might be asked to revive 10 players and kill 50 players with a shotgun. Upon completing an Assignment, players will generally unlock a new item. The typical reward is a weapon but today's Assignments merely give you weapon camouflage: L852 Specialist OBJECTIVES
LSAT Specialist OBJECTIVES
MTAR Specialist OBJECTIVES
SKS Specialist OBJECTIVES
UMP-45 Specialist OBJECTIVES
Weapon camos don't affect gameplay at all so they fail to excite me. Still, these Assignments give Premium members new challenges to pursue. Perhaps they'll succeed in entertaining gamers who have been playing BF3 for the past year. Battlefield 3 Premium is an optional, $49.99 service for BF3 players. Exclusive content like these Assignments are just a small portion of that service. Premium members get access to the three expansion packs already released for the game (Back to Karkand, Armored Kill, Close Quarters). They'll also get the Aftermath and End Game expansions two weeks early. Other features include server queue priority and exclusive Double XP weekends. DICE released the Armored Kill expansion for BF3 in September. The next DLC, Aftermath, is expected in December. The first trailer for Aftermath was released over the weekend. Back to top
